Front garden focal point

A triptych of chamaecyparis nootkantensis 'Van den Akker's (weeping Alaskan cedars) forms a relationship with the vertical boulder and slab stone to create a sculptural focal point. Blue dune lyme grass softens the hardscape. Photo by Jay Sifford
